Limo rentals can vary significantly depending on the region and demand. In major metropolitan cities like New York, Los Angeles, or Miami, prices tend to be higher because of the increased demand and higher operational costs. For example, in these areas, you can expect to pay between $75 to $150 per hour for a standard limo. The more luxurious the limo, such as stretch models or party buses, the higher the price per hour. Smaller cities or rural areas tend to have lower rates, averaging between $50 to $100 per hour.
Factors Influencing Limo Rental Prices
Several factors play a role in determining the overall cost of renting a limo. The type of vehicle is one of the most significant influences; stretch limos, SUV limos, and party buses will be more expensive than a standard sedan limo. Additionally, the time of year also affects pricing. Special occasions like prom season, New Year’s Eve, or weddings usually result in higher prices due to demand. The number of hours you rent the limo for and any special requests such as adding a chauffeur’s tip or premium services can also increase the overall price.
Hourly Rates vs. Package Deals
When booking a limo, you may be offered the option of hourly rates or a package deal. Hourly rates typically range between $75 to $200, depending on the vehicle and location. Package deals, on the other hand, are often more cost-effective for events like weddings or long-distance travel. These deals may include a flat rate for a certain number of hours or special services, such as red carpet treatment or champagne. While hourly rentals give more flexibility, package deals can offer better value for larger events.
Extra Costs and Hidden Fees
It’s essential to be aware of extra costs and hidden fees when booking a limo rental. Some companies may charge additional fees for fuel, tolls, or cleaning. Additionally, gratuities for the driver are often not included in the base price and can range from 10-20% of the total rental cost. Some limo rental services also require a security deposit, which can be refunded after the rental, provided the vehicle is returned in good condition. Make sure to ask about these potential charges when inquiring.
Seasonal Price Fluctuations and Booking Tips
The time of year can significantly impact the cost of limo rentals. During peak seasons, such as summer or holiday weekends, prices tend to rise due to increased demand. If you’re planning a special event, it’s wise to book well in advance to secure the best rates. Additionally, booking during off-peak times, such as mid-week or during the winter months, can help lower the cost of your limo rental.
